My Emachine broke down(motherboard died). I have an HP, I dont know what model, but I was wondering if I can use the emachines hard drive and add it to the hp pc to retrieve my files from it.

Certainly......

The technique for doing so will vary slightly whether it' an IDE drive (80 wire 2" wide ribbon cable) or a SATA drive (much smaller cable).

The Emachine drive (If it's IDE) must be installed as a slave. This is the center connector on the ribbon cable, and a jumper on the back of the drive must also be moved. A SATA drive would be plugged into any open SATA port, but can at times need to be taken out of the host computer's boot order. This would be accomplished in BIOS. Some Emachine manuals actually have pictorial instructions for changing a drive, so you might want to familiarize yourself with the process before you try it for real.
